Transaction 35b28fd140e5aea61bc1f3f73fcb177920d2dbc16820b3314154c64d766b5946
1 Input
2 Outputs
- 35b28fd140e5aea61bc1f3f73fcb177920d2dbc16820b3314154c64d766b5946:0
- 35b28fd140e5aea61bc1f3f73fcb177920d2dbc16820b3314154c64d766b5946:1
value 819856
address 13QYBWawBP4s3RbrhPGMm6abbAiCaSx6Zj
value 26707658
address 1chKDfao5T4uTLpTiDajSxEcasg4WsWU3